Spring/Summer 2011 Fashion Collections

Here are the Spring/Summer 2011 fashion collections by a few new designers..

Croatian born designer Vjera Vilicnik.

Vjera believes in quality over quantity which is displayed through the hand crafted embroidery of her collection. She perfected her skills of hand crafting at Ecole Lesage, the French school of haute couture embroidery.

The inspiration behind the collection is a girl becoming a woman. Dusty pinks are teamed with sophisticated black. Lines are simple allowing the hand stitched embellishments of feathers, beads and Swarovski crystals to transform the garments from ordinary to unique.

A plain white silk t-shirt reveals a cross over pattern of Swarovski crystal beads on organza at the back, whilst a conservative pink and black mini shirt dress shows a more adventurous side of feathers, ribbons and beads across the shoulder blades.

Her aim is to show that embroidery does not mean old fashioned and does not have to be heavy.

 

Central Saint Martin’s graduate Haizhen Wang.

Wang’s SS11 collection is inspired by his past work at MaxMara, Boudicca and All Saints mixed with his own personal creativity. Hand printed designs are either a combination of deep muted bronze and gold or the lighter mix of pale gold and pearl. His signature fabric of waxed cotton is used for the outerwear. The overall look is soft structured tailoring.

 

 

Anna Paola’s beachwear label Paolita. Born in the USA and raised in Greece, Anna studied fashion design at the Instituto Marangoni in Milan. For SS11 Anna has two collections: Voyage and Floreana.

Voyage is inspired by the explorers of the past and shows swimwear in nautical stripes. The stripes are of faded red, fern and blue with a few tiny ruffles here and there to give a vintage undertone. This collection is definitely for the woman who is not afraid to show off her body as even the one piece suits show a lot of middle with their cut away designs.

Floreana is inspired by the Galapagos Islands combining exotic and colourful ethnic prints in modern bright neon colours of fern, yellow, red and blue. Here we see a patchwork of patterns and colours together giving a carnival feel. This collection has a more varied choice for different body shapes: The Odalisque one piece is of a burlesque style with girlie frills at the top of the legs, the Sonnet one piece is more Hollywood glam with its halter neck cord tie, the Minikini is girlie with its little frilled skirt and the Shorti bikini is boyish with its mini short style bottoms.

 

Designer couple Israel and Pierre Imarni showed their fashion label Isy & Peeps – so called after their nicknames. The age market is 18-25 year old so the pieces are fun and flirty. The collection is a series of capsule items each based around a key trend for the season, but designed in colour and style so that they can be mixed together.

The first theme is ‘Tomorrow’s World’. Digital prints of birds in flight grace chiffon dresses and tunics.

The second is ‘Postcards from the Country’ where a city girl is on a walk through rural America on a hot summer’s afternoon. Here are prints of free running horses on sandy coloured chiffon mini dresses and blouses, juxtaposing femininity with the rugged prairie.

The third is ‘Script’ where everything is black and white, especially love.  Here we see ‘Isy & Peeps’ printed in black script all over white chiffon dresses and tunics.  Knitted maxis, tunics and capes are adorned with love hearts, love birds, ‘Love till the end’ and Isy & Peeps’ initials. Colours are white on black, black on white and some with a splash of red.

 

Hardcastle, a mid to high end ready to wear label which combines the relaxed Australian easy to wear attitude with the quality of European tailoring. The collection is called ‘As the Llamera Girl dances…’ and Louise Hardcastle took her inspiration from the colourful Quechuan women of Peru. She combines femininity with a touch of masculinity by mixing fabrics of suede, silk, chiffon, wool crepe and leather together. Colours are bright acid oranges, blues, pinks and reds. The neon pink dress combines an empire line band of suede on a wool crepe shirt covered with a layer of silk chiffon. A tan leather mini skirt is layered with wide suede looped bands. The digital print used is an aerial shot of Peru.

All about Sperry Topsiders Footwear

History

‘Sperry top-sider’ is the name of a brand introduced in the year 1935, for the first time into boating industry. It was established for the people who work and spend most of their time in or around the oceans. The underlying subject matter of Sperry top-sider is the fervor for the sea. This is due to the fact that the original footwear was developed particularly to assist boaters to maintain their grip while on deck. With a lot of passion for sea, the ultimate goal of the company is to protect it. So, the company keeps up close associations with local & worldwide organizations, which are dedicated to preserve seas and oceans.

Styles available

Sperry Topsiders is comprised of many brands like Authentic Performance, the American Original & Enduring style. All these styles were designed to solve different purposes – to provide active people an ultimate choice for water activities and to provide fashion conscious people a stylish range of shoes. Regardless of what people need, the company is sure to have a complete range of high-end footwear. Sperry top-sider signature boat footwear is an incredible style available in different colors, fabric and design. Other available designs are wedge sandals, rain boots and ballet flats etc.

2011 Fashion Guidelines For Men

It’s not just women who want to look good – we know that men do too, and so we’ve checked out the hottest catwalk trends for 2011. There’s something of a synergy between men’s and women’s fashion this year with one of the hottest male trends being floral patterns. These are seen in the shape of loud beach shorts to some great flowery shirts and more gentle paisley offerings. Perhaps the designers have decided to embrace the idea of the metrosexual.

Attractive, well-tailored blazers were also very much in abundance on the catwalks. These are particularly popular in block colors, suggesting it’s not all about feminine patters. Blazers are great as they look good on all men, with their superb lines and range of colors. Particularly hot blazer colors for 2011 include green, blue, grey and light mauve. These are great for formal events and also for more casual wear, making the blazer a great item for any occasion as well as effortlessly stylish.

If blazers aren’t really your thing, then never fear for they weren’t the only style of jacket spotted on the catwalks. The leather bomber jacket is also shaping up to be a hot trend for 2011, which is great news, particularly for sporty types. This is a fantastic, casual jacket that will keep the chill out at a whole range of social occasions. The myriad pockets mean that it’s a brilliantly practical buy and the sporty look works really well, particularly if worn unzipped as seen on the catwalk.

Of course, fashion is nothing if not ever so slightly odd from time to time, which may explain why crop tops were a key trend on the men’s 2011 catwalks. This may sound like one for the women, but trust us, it’s not. We’re not talking about tiny crops here, more like loose tees that are just a bit shorter than normal. These are really flattering if you’ve got a great set of abs to show off and are surprisingly. They’re most popular in block colors like black and white.

Staying on the theme of unexpected fashion trends for men in 2011, lace and other sheer clothes were also popular on the catwalks. Hear us out – they might sound a bit feminine, but they look great on men, too. They’re especially good for layering over other things, making them really versatile. An especially popular item was the sheer shirt, which could be great for showing off your tan on the beach during summer vacation, so this is one trend that could be worth investigating.
